I don't see any rotated blocks in those screenshots, except Star Miner's own star bed, star dirt and star flower. (They also have star saplings.) That's not a solution to the "standing on the wall" problem. Think about all the other blocks which have an orientation, so in vanilla that's water, lava, farmland, all crops, mushrooms, fences, doors, torches, ladders, levers, crafting table, enchantment table, anvil, bookshelf, furnace, fire, TNT, mob spawners, rails, jukebox, beacon, etc etc etc (+ hundreds of modded blocks of course).

Your screenshots actually show the "standing on the wall" problem very well, so on the Star Mine mini-planets the player feels that where he is standing the gravity is weird - like you said, hilarious - but looking around he can see the rest of the world still has normal gravity. There is no sensation that where you are, everything is normal and it's everywhere else that has the 'weird' gravity.

Look at these images to maybe understand what I mean:

In these images, the place where the player is standing is the place with the normal gravity. There is no "standing on the wall" problem for you - it is the other people who are standing on the wall.

Actually there's hidden code in Galacticraft which can make a world like that (probably even a smaller version for space stations). It's currently disabled, mainly because it does not work with Optifine.
